The best universities of Rochester

Rochester is home to a number of universities and colleges, both public and private. The list of universities and colleges in Rochester includes the University of Rochester, Rochester Institute of Technology, Nazareth College, St. John Fisher College, Roberts Wesleyan College and Monroe Community College. The University of Rochester is the most famous university in Rochester, and is known for its strong research and academic programs in the fields of medicine, engineering, and business. Rochester Institute of Technology is also well-known for its strong engineering, computer science, and business programs. Nazareth College is known for its strong liberal arts and sciences programs, while St. John Fisher College is known for its nursing, health sciences, and business programs. Roberts Wesleyan College and Monroe Community College are both well-known for their affordability and wide range of academic programs.
